Bachelor of Business (Marketing) (CRICOS course code 090279A) is a Bachelor Degree delivered by Torrens University Australia Limited over 3 years. This program is designed for international students seeking a comprehensive understanding of marketing principles within a global business context. Students will develop skills in strategic marketing, consumer behaviour, digital marketing, and brand management. The course is delivered across multiple campuses in Sydney, Melbourne, Adelaide, and Brisbane, providing flexibility and access to Australia's vibrant business hubs. As part of the program, students complete a work-integrated learning component, gaining practical experience through industry placements or internships. With a focus on real-world application, graduates are prepared for careers in marketing, advertising, public relations, and sales management. This Bachelor degree is classified under the field of Management and Commerce, specifically Sales and Marketing (080505). Students explore core marketing concepts including consumer behaviour, market research, digital marketing, brand strategy, and integrated marketing communications. The curriculum is designed to build analytical, creative, and strategic thinking skills essential for marketing roles. Graduates emerge with the ability to design and implement marketing plans, evaluate market opportunities, and use data-driven insights to drive business growth. The program also emphasises ethical marketing practices and global perspectives, preparing students for careers in both domestic and international markets. The course duration is 3 years (156 weeks) as recorded in the CRICOS register. Instruction is delivered entirely in English. It is a single qualification with no dual or foundation studies component. Students are expected to enrol full-time to satisfy student visa conditions. The structure allows for a comprehensive exploration of marketing disciplines over six semesters, with the work-integrated learning component integrated into the program. Study mode is campus-based at one of the four delivery locations.
Tuition fees for this course are indicative at A$94,800 total, with no additional non-tuition fees listed on the CRICOS register, giving an estimated total of A$94,800. This amount does not include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C), living expenses, or the visa application charge. Fees are set by Torrens University Australia Limited and are subject to change. International students typically require an IELTS score of 6.0 to 6.5 overall, with no individual band below 5.5 to 6.0 (depending on the provider's policy). Additionally, applicants must have completed Australian Year 12 or an equivalent qualification from their home country. Some students may need to complete a foundation or pathway program if they do not meet the direct entry requirements – check with Torrens University for options. English language proficiency can also be demonstrated through other recognised tests like TOEFL or PTE. Always verify specific requirements with the institution.
The course includes a mandatory work component totalling 60 weeks at 5 hours per week (approximately 300 hours). This work-integrated learning (WIL) is designed to give students real-world experience in marketing-related settings. It may take the form of an internship, industry project, or clinical placement (if applicable). WIL is a valuable opportunity to apply theoretical knowledge, build a professional network, and enhance employability upon graduation. Under student visa conditions, the work component is considered part of the course and does not count towards the 48 hours per fortnight work limit.
The Bachelor of Business (Marketing) is delivered at four Torrens University campuses: Surry Hills (NSW), Melbourne (VIC), Adelaide (SA), and Fortitude Valley (QLD). Each campus is located in a major city with a large international student community. Surry Hills is minutes from Sydney’s CBD, Melbourne’s campus is on Flinders Street near public transport, Adelaide’s campus is close to the city centre, and Fortitude Valley is a lively precinct in Brisbane. All locations offer modern facilities, library access, and student support services. For city-specific living costs, Sydney and Melbourne are higher, while Adelaide and Brisbane are more affordable.
International students need a Student visa (Subclass 500) to study this course full-time in Australia. The visa allows part-time work of 48 hours per fortnight during study periods and unlimited hours during scheduled breaks. You must maintain Overseas Student Health Cover (OSHC) for the duration of your visa, meet the Genuine Temporary Entrant (GTE) requirement, and demonstrate sufficient financial capacity. The ESOS Act protects your rights, including tuition fee protection.
